Jason Candle has an opening on his staff.
Frank Okam, who coached the defensive line the past two seasons, has taken a position with the Houston Texans.
It’s a full-circle moment for Okam, who played at the University of Texas and was drafted by the Texans in 2008. He will be the assistant defensive line coach for Houston.
Okam and Texans defensive line coach Rod Wright were college teammates. Okam and head coach Demeco Ryan were teammates with the Texans.
The 39-year-old Okam previously coached with the Las Vegas Raiders and Carolina Panthers.
At Toledo, he helped develop Darius Alexander into a top-100 draft prospect.
